โ€ข Introduction to Executive Development Programme in Fisheries Stakeholder Mapping: Understanding the importance of stakeholder mapping in fisheries management and the objectives of the executive development programme.
โ€ข Overview of Fisheries Management: Examining the various aspects of fisheries management, including conservation, sustainability, and policy development.
โ€ข Stakeholder Identification: Learning the techniques and tools used to identify key stakeholders in the fisheries industry.
โ€ข Stakeholder Analysis: Understanding the different factors that influence stakeholder behavior and decision-making processes in the fisheries sector.
โ€ข Power Dynamics in Fisheries Stakeholder Mapping: Analyzing the power dynamics between different stakeholders and their impact on fisheries management.
โ€ข Mapping Fisheries Stakeholders: Learning the methodologies and best practices for mapping fisheries stakeholders.
โ€ข Engagement Strategies for Fisheries Stakeholders: Developing effective engagement strategies for different stakeholders to promote collaboration and consensus-building.
โ€ข Monitoring and Evaluation of Stakeholder Engagement: Learning how to monitor and evaluate stakeholder engagement to ensure the success of fisheries management initiatives.
โ€ข Case Studies of Fisheries Stakeholder Mapping: Examining real-world examples of successful stakeholder mapping in the fisheries industry.
โ€ข Future Directions in Fisheries Stakeholder Mapping: Exploring emerging trends and challenges in fisheries stakeholder mapping and developing strategies to address them.
